球壳孢目真菌同工酶电泳研究 Ⅱ.Ascochyta等八属代表种的分析  被引量:1

Studies on Isozyme Electrophoresis of Sphaeropsidales Species Ⅱ. Analysis of Representative Species from 8 Genera

摘  要:对球壳孢目 8属 4 6个种的代表菌株进行了酯酶等 5种同工酶及菌体可溶性蛋白的聚丙烯酰胺凝胶电泳分析。电泳图谱显示 :种间区别明显 ,大多数种具有各自的特征性图式。从聚类分析所得相似性矩阵和树状图可见 ,属内种间的遗传一致性最高的是Sphaeropsis属 ,供试菌株相互间的相似性多在 5 0 %以上 ;As cochyta和Phyllosticta两属内的种也表现出较高的相似性 ;其他属内的供试种则不能类聚在一起。各属间 ,Macrophoma ,Coniothyrium ,Sphaeropsis和Phyllosticta四属的菌株可在一定的遗传距离内聚为一类 ,As cochyta属与这一类的距离也很近 ,Phomopsis和Phoma两属的菌株出现交叉相聚现象 ;Septoria属的菌株则各自独立 。Isozymes esterase, catalase, superoxide dismutase, malate dehydrogenase and cytochrome oxidase and soluble proteins from the mycelia of 47 isolates from 46 species belonging to 8 genera were fractionated by polyacrylamide gel electrophoresis The zymograms and protein patterns exhibited significant differences among species The similarity matrix and dendrogram obtained by a hierarchical cluster analysis with nearest neighbor showed that the degree of genetic similarity among intragenus species varied among 8 genera, genus Sphaeropsis presenting the highest degree, Ascochyta and Phyllosticta coming second, the other genera being relatively poor About the intergeneric relationship, isolates from Macrophoma, Coniothyrium,Sphaeropsis and Phyllosticta got together at a certain Euclidean distance on the dendrogram Ascochyta was seemingly related to 4 genera Some isolates from Phomopsis gathered with those from Phoma Most isolates of Septoria kept apart from each other and were distant to the isolates from other 7 genera
